
- Defending champion Jannik Sinner will face Nuno Borges in Centre Court’s first match of the day, while world No 1 Aryna Sabalenka is set to play McCartney Kessler on No.1 Court at 1pm.
- A key women's singles match then follows on Centre Court, featuring current French Open champion Mirra Andreeva against Barbora Krejcikova, who won the French Open in 2021 and Wimbledon in 2024.
- The last match on Centre Court today sees Novak Djokovic play Stefanos Tsitsipas. The two players have met in two previous grand slam finals.
- Djokovic, 39, is bidding for a record 25th grand slam title after being pushed to four sets in his opening match.
- No British players are in action in the singles draws on day three, but Dan Evans will compete in the men's doubles on Court 15 at 11am.
